Understanding Thermal Camera Modules
Thermal camera modules act as essential components used to detect infrared radiation in industrial, security, and scientific applications. Unlike regular cameras that record optical images, thermal cameras visualize thermal patterns even in low-light conditions.
Thermal sensor modules are available in mini, USB, IP, MIPI, CVBS, and RJ45 formats. High-resolution modules offer accurate temperature mapping.

Thermal Camera Module Core Components
A integrated thermal camera features several essential components:
• infrared detector to convert infrared energy to electrical signals
• optical system to support high-resolution imaging
• thermal camera core to manage thermal measurements
• Interface options such as USB, MIPI, CVBS, RJ45, or IP connectivity
Integrated thermal management modules combine thermal sensors and processing units.

How to Select a Thermal Camera Module
1. Resolution: Higher resolutions like 640x512 or 1280x1024 provide better thermal imaging.
2. Interface: Check compatibility with existing platforms.
3. Sensor Type: Consider thermal sensitivity and NETD.
4. Size and Weight: Check footprint and mount options.
5. Temperature Range & Accuracy: Consider NETD and max thermal infrared camera temperature rating.
